Promising Skies By Amapola As reviewed by New York Times best selling author Ellen Tanner Marsh Go behind the scenes in the extraordinary life of a brilliant singer in Amapola’s semi- autobiographical novel, Promising Skies. Janeera Vivioni grew up in a violent home. Beaten by her father and unprotected by her mother, her only refuge lies in her singing. As soon as she is old enough, she escapes with a man named Tony to launch her singing career. But her plans of making beautiful music with the man she adores quickly sour when Tony proves as brutal as her father was. Now Janeera must find a way to escape him, but can she ever really escape her troubled past? In moving prose, Amapola takes us from Mexico to Hawaii to the foggy shores of San Francisco as Janeera Vivioni’s star begins to rise. Managers seek to make her the most sought after star in the firmament, but while Janeera is lucky at singing, she continues to be unlucky at love—so much so that she eventually attempts to take her own life. Despite the glamour and the satisfaction of her successful career, she is plagued by a deep yearning she can’t seem to fill, not until a final terrible secret is revealed. Amapola writes like a dream, showing us the high notes and the low points in a beautiful young singer’s life. Richly atmospheric and full of intriguing insider information, Promising Skies is a smart and moving portrait of a young woman struggling to find her own happiness. The truth might be shattering, but in this brave and endearing novel, it eventually serves to set her free.
